Should You Buy a 2021 Honda CRF450X?

The 2021 Honda CRF450X is a robust enduro motorcycle designed for off-road enthusiasts who crave adventure and performance. With a powerful 0.449L engine producing 45 hp and 30 lb-ft of torque, this bike is built to tackle challenging terrains with ease. Although specific fuel economy and MSRP data are not available, the CRF450X is known for its reliability and durability, making it a solid choice for riders seeking a dependable off-road companion. Riders can expect a thrilling experience, whether navigating through rocky trails or cruising through open fields.

This model is particularly appealing to those who appreciate Honda's reputation for engineering excellence and performance. Its lightweight design and responsive handling make it suitable for both seasoned riders and those new to the off-road scene. While the lack of detailed specifications in certain areas may raise questions, the overall performance and brand reliability make the CRF450X a worthy contender in the enduro category.
